Deals with the life and work of Walter Francis Crittall, 1887-1956, second son the firm's founder. After 1918 he made a significant design contribution to Crittalls, notably designing metal window frames, the firm's trade catalogues, etc, and also modern housing for employee at Silver End. Largely withdrew from the firm in about the late 1930s. Achieved wider recognition as an architect, furniture designer, etc, and advocate of modern design and participant in Design & Industries Association. He was known locally as 'Mr Pink'
